    Veteran journalist Dream Hampton, who carries much fan trust in the rap world, echoed the allegations and said Jay Electronica was a reliable source and that she had personally heard reference tapes for six of the album's songs. "I think Jay writes what he believes," she wrote. "Nas' N----r album was largely written by Stic of dead prez and Jay Electronica."

    Update: Stic.man commented on his work with Nas via Facebook, “As far as the rumors about myself and jay electronika ghost writing for Nas, let me say this. Nas is one of the if not the most prolific original lyricist to EVER do it. My contributions to his album was a collaboration and an honor and under his direction of what he wanted to convey and say. Haters cant discredit that man’s genuis. Nas is the Don.”

    He later elaborated, saying he was “just a white belt that answered the call for a session with a master of the craft. And I assisted where it was requested with ideas, beats and some writing.
